1. When driving, the driver should be courteous and defensive, instead of being offensive.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
2. Motorized vehicles should pass the intersections according to the traffic signals.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: A
3. When encountering a traffic accident ahead and help is needed while driving, the driver should ________.
A. Bypass to dodge it as much as possible
B. Immediately report to the police, stop and look on.
C. Help to preserve the scene and immediately report to the police
D. Speed up and pass to ignore it
Answer: C

9. If a front tire blowout has caused a turn in direction, the driver should not avoid excess adjustment. Instead, he should control the direction of the vehicle, ____, and slowly reduce the speed of the vehicle.
A. Apply emergency braking
B. Use the handbrake
C. Gently depress the brake pedal
D. Swiftly depress the brake pedal
Answer: C
10. Turn on the right-turn signal and return immediately to the original lane afterovertaking.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B

16. The cycle for recording the accumulated penalty points for violating road traffic regulations is ____________.
A. 14 months
B. 12 months
C. 6 months
D. 10 months
Answer: B
17. When a motorized vehicle goes at night through an intersection that has no traffic lights, the driver should not use the high and low beam lights alternately.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
18. As the braking distance increases on a wet road in a rainy day, the driver should use the emergency brake as much as possible to reduce speed.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
19. Top speed in this section is 50 kilometers per hour.

A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
20. When reaching an intersection, a left-turning vehicle may enter the left-turn waiting area anytime.
A. Right
B. Wrong
Answer: B
